Mountain biking around Montaut offers diverse terrain across rolling countryside, dense forests, and natural waterways. The region features varied topography, with elevations ranging from around 100 meters to over 300 meters, providing both gentle paths and more challenging climbs. Riders can explore picturesque landscapes that include wooded areas and scenic river valleys. This environment creates a rich setting for mountain bike trails suitable for various skill levels.

Lourdes, a small town in the Pyrenees in southwestern France, became world-famous in 1858 through the Marian apparitions of the young Bernadette Soubirous. Since then, Lourdes has been one of the most important pilgrimage sites of the Catholic Church. Millions of pilgrims visit the Grotto of Massabielle every year to pray or draw water from the spring. The place combines deep spirituality with a quiet, haunting atmosphere and the hope of healing.

As you traverse the picturesque Bétharram valley, you will encounter the historic old Bétharram bridge. This impressive stone bridge, which spans the Gave de Pau river, offers a breathtaking view of the surrounding mountains and the crystal-clear waters below. As you cross the bridge, you will be transported back in time, admiring the intricate stonework and the graceful arches of the bridge. Don't miss exploring the charming village of Bétharram, with its medieval castle and picturesque streets.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many mountain bike trails are available around Montaut?

Montaut offers a wide selection of mountain bike trails, with over 80 routes available for exploration. These trails cater to various skill levels, from easy rides to more challenging routes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on mountain bike trails around Montaut?

The terrain around Montaut is diverse, featuring rolling countryside, dense forests, and natural waterways. You'll encounter varied topography with elevations ranging from around 100 meters to over 300 meters, providing both gentle paths and more challenging climbs. The region's natural beauty and varied terrain contribute significantly to its appeal for mountain biking.

Are there mountain bike trails suitable for beginners in Montaut?

Yes, Montaut has a good selection of trails suitable for beginners. There are 22 easy routes that are perfect for those new to mountain biking or looking for a more relaxed ride. An example of an easy route is the Mountainbike loop from Asson, which covers 20.6 km with minimal elevation gain.

Are there challenging mountain bike routes for experienced riders?

Absolutely. For experienced riders seeking a challenge, Montaut offers 11 difficult mountain bike routes. These trails often feature significant elevation changes and more technical sections, providing a rewarding experience for advanced riders.

What are some examples of moderate mountain bike trails in Montaut?

Montaut is particularly rich in moderate trails, with 50 routes available. These trails offer a good balance of distance and elevation. A popular choice is the Old Betharram bridge – Lestelle-Bétharram loop from Lestelle-Bétharram, a 34.6 km route with over 650 meters of elevation gain. Another excellent option is the The majestic Gave – Saint-Pé-de-Bigorre Abbey loop from Montaut-Bétharram, offering views of the Gave river and historical landmarks over 34.4 km.

Are there any circular mountain bike routes in Montaut?

Yes, many of the mountain bike trails in Montaut are designed as loops, allowing you to start and finish at the same point. Examples include the Panoramic view of Lake Lourdes – Lac de Lourdes loop from Passets, which takes you around Lake Lourdes, and the Saint-Pé-de-Bigorre Abbey – Lestelle Bridge loop from Saint-Pé-de-Bigorre.

What can I see along the mountain bike trails in Montaut?

The Montaut region is rich in natural beauty and cultural landmarks. Along the trails, you might encounter picturesque countryside, dense forests, and natural waterways. Nearby attractions include the Lourdes sanctuary estate, the Pibeste Peak, and the Sanctuary of Our Lady of Lourdes. The region's varied topography also offers scenic viewpoints.

What do other mountain bikers enjoy most about mountain biking in Montaut?

The mountain bike trails around Montaut are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.3 stars from over 180 reviews. Riders often praise the diverse terrain, the beautiful rolling countryside, and the extensive network of trails that cater to different skill levels. The tranquil rural settings and natural features like lakes and rivers are also frequently highlighted.

Is parking available at the trailheads in Montaut?

While specific parking details for every trailhead are not always listed, the rural nature of Montaut and its surrounding areas often means that parking is available near popular starting points for trails, especially in or near villages and designated recreational areas. It's advisable to check local signage upon arrival.

Are there any specific regulations or permits required for mountain biking in Montaut?

Generally, mountain biking on public trails in rural France, including Montaut, does not require specific permits. However, it's always good practice to respect local regulations, stay on marked trails, and be mindful of private property. For specific details on protected areas or private land, local tourist information centers can provide the most current advice.

What is the best time of year for mountain biking in Montaut?

The region's climate makes spring and autumn particularly pleasant for mountain biking, with milder temperatures and beautiful scenery. Summer can also be enjoyable, especially in wooded areas, though it can be warmer. Winter rides are possible but may be affected by wetter conditions or cooler temperatures.

Are there any family-friendly mountain bike trails in Montaut?

Yes, Montaut offers several easy mountain bike trails that are suitable for families. These routes typically have less challenging terrain and elevation, making them enjoyable for riders of all ages. The 22 easy routes available provide good options for a family outing.

Can I bring my dog on mountain bike trails in Montaut?

Many outdoor trails in France are dog-friendly, especially in rural areas like Montaut. However, it's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ially when encountering other trail users, livestock, or wildlife. Always ensure you clean up after your pet. Specific restrictions might apply in certain protected natural areas, so checking local signage is advised.
